1. Ride the New Dive Coaster: The Valravn

New to Cedar Point this year, Valravn is the world's tallest, fastest, longest dive coaster! And if you are like me and have no idea what a dive coaster is, I googled it for you in advance. It is a coaster with a drop of 90-degrees or more where the riders are facing down and "configuration of the trains" enhances the ride.

2. Visit the Town Hall Museum

If you are into museums, history, and/or antiques, the Town Hall Museum is the place for you! Located in the back of the park (in Frontier Town), the museum features memorabilia from Cedar Point's past. There are models of past attractions, and photos from over the last 100 years.

4. Top Thrill Dragster

Although it is a short ride of only 17 seconds, the Top Thrill Dragster reaches 120 MPH in less than 4 seconds creating a thrill you will never forget.

5. Millennium Force

The Millennium Force is a crowd favorite. It reaches 310 feet and 93 MPH. When it was created in 2000, it broke several world records including, but not limited to, tallest roller coaster, fastest roller coaster, and the longest drop on a roller coaster. 7. Slingshot

Slingshot is a two-person attraction where you and a friend will get launched 360 feet in the air. This attraction offers slight moments of weightlessness as you bounce up and down until it comes to a rest. (Slingshot also has an additional charge, but hey, it's worth it!)

8. RipCord

Have you ever wanted to Fly? Like a bird that is? Yes! Well RipCord is the attraction for you! With up to two other people, you will be taken up to the top of the 15-story launch tower. One of you will pull the rip cord and will then drop swooping within 6 feet of the ground at up to 65 MPH. You are basically flying! (This attraction is also available with an additional charge.)
